Pale Pink Satin by Benjamin Moore is a warm, muted pink with peach undertones that produce a soft glow rather than a cool blush lean. With an LRV of 70.58, it reflects substantial light and reads as airy in most room conditions. This hue works well in bedrooms, nurseries, and living spaces where warmth is desired without strong color intensity.

It pairs naturally with Benjamin Moore White Dove and Simply White for a light tonal palette, while Opal Essence and Spring Lilac extend the pastel range. Hale Navy or Kendall Charcoal provide a grounding counterpoint.

Pale Pink Satin in Different Light

Light temperature is measured in Kelvin: a warm 2700K bulb pulls colors toward yellow, while 5000K daylight reads cooler and truer. Check the color at the time of day you actually use the room.

LRV measures how much light a color reflects, from 0 (black) to 100 (pure white). Below about 50 a color needs good lighting to avoid going flat, 60 and up helps brighten a room, and most whites sit above 80.
